Welcome to my Web site. Through my personal site, I would like to give you the opportunity to be involved with me as we look at the Minnesota Twins and other things happening throughout the baseball world.

Pitching at the Major League level for 23 years and now serving as the color analyst for the Twins, I hope to give you some insight on what goes on during a long baseball season and during the off season. You’ll find all of that on my Columns page.

There are many baseball fans that feel that I deserve to be in the Baseball Hall of Fame. My site will give you the opportunity to see where I rank on the All-Time lists in pitching categories and you can decide whether I should or should not be elected.

My Web site is also a way for me to help raise some donated funds to help find a cure for Parkinson’s. My father, Joe, passed away from this stricken disease on October 15, 2004. Asking for funds for my autograph is a way for me to raise needed funds for this cause. Please understand that this is very close to my heart and your donations will one day help find a cure.
